About SVSNS:

For over 60 years, St. Vincent’s Special Needs Services (SVSNS) has been a trusted provider of specialized services for children and adults with multiple developmental disabilities and complex medical needs, such as cerebral palsy, acute brain injury, neuromuscular disorders and autism spectrum disorders. Each year, more than 400 children, adults and their families receive services from the organization.


Your Impact:

Provides direct nursing care in accordance with established policies, procedures and protocols of the healthcare organization.

  • Implements and monitors patient care plans. Monitors, records and communicates patient condition as
    appropriate.

  • Serves as a primary coordinator of all disciplines for well-coordinated patient care.

  • Notes and carries out physician and nursing orders.

  • Assesses and coordinates patient's discharge planning needs with members of the healthcare team.

  • Coordinates the activities of the residence in the absence of the Nurse Manager.

  • Serves as resource staff.

  • Ensures the appropriate transfer of information and responsibilities to the next shift.

  • Ensures the residence's medications, supplies and equipment needs are met for the present and following
    shift.

Qualifications
  • Licensed Registered Nurse credentialed from the Connecticut Department of Public Health

  • Certified BLS Provider obtained within 60 days of hire

  • Associates degree required
